For cross-over trials with several treatments and or periods, it is often difficult to choose between competing designs. One criterion to help make this choice is the efficiency factor of a design. The R package Crossover which has been written by Kornelius Rohmeyer to accompany the Third Edition of the Design and Analysis of Cross-over Trials by B Jones and MG Kenward provides a simple GUI to choose designs out of a large catalogue of existing designs, or to search for an optimal design using a hill climbing algorithm. In this presentation we define the efficiency factor and illustrate the use of the sofware to select appropriate designs.
